quote: (post)
Originally posted by Time-Immemorial
I read it, and it gave them everything they need/want.

Show me any concession. There are no snap inspections, there will be a Iranian sitting on the inspection council and it can take 24 days to inspect. Almost a month time is plenty to hide/move things to a new facility.


Isn't it funny how people like Time are saying they got 'everything they need/want,' and how horrible that is, when we got what we want, namely, them providing guarantees that they won't make a nuke and actual physical reductions in their capacity to do so.


Also, I'll repeat again that major nuclear facilities are not mobile, and with a vote from a council, the lead time drops to 3 days.


If they were going to sneak-build a nuke, they could've done it during the last several years, where they have had the capacity and where we have no inspectors and they have all their centrifuges. They don't need to break most of their centrifuges and get rid of their uranium to build a nuke, that's actually counter-productive.


It's like people think Iran is some sort of 'they will automatically do what we don't want' thing rather than a power with it's own self-interests. This deal makes absolutely no sense if Iran is trying to make a nuke.

quote: (post)
Originally posted by Time-Immemorial
So funny you take those slight words as "Oh we good now"


He did the deal cause it favors him, not anyone else, How is this unclear!?


You posted a story that didn't support your "they're lunatics" belief. Sorry.

"Hardliners in Tehran, brought up on chants of "Death to America", have repeatedly voiced opposition to the quest for a deal with a power derided as the "great Satan" ever since the Islamic revolution of 1979.

But to the millions of Iranians born since the overthrow of the US-backed shah, the international isolation and fear of war borne of the 13-year nuclear standoff have stalked their lives.

Khamenei heard both audiences but the overriding factor that led him to the deal announced in Vienna on Tuesday, was the need to end the sanctions that have pulverised Iran's economy, analysts say."


Again, sounds like the actions of someone who is using reason and not acting like a lunatic.
